Uganda is a year-round destination with diverse landscapes, from tropical rainforests and vast savannahs to mountain trails and bustling cities. Packing the right items will help you stay comfortable whether you’re trekking mountain gorillas, exploring national parks, or relaxing by Lake Victoria.
This packing guide covers everything you need for an enjoyable trip to Uganda.
Essential Travel Documents
Before leaving home, make sure you have:
- Passport (valid for at least six months)
- Visa (if required)
- Travel insurance documents
- Flight tickets
- Hotel confirmations
- Gorilla trekking permit (if booked)
- Driver’s license (if renting a vehicle)
- Printed and digital copies of important documents
Clothing
Uganda’s temperatures are generally pleasant, but you’ll need clothing suitable for both warm days and cooler evenings.
Pack:
- Lightweight T-shirts
- Long-sleeved shirts
- Lightweight trousers
- Shorts
- Waterproof rain jacket
- Warm fleece for cool mornings
- Comfortable hiking boots
- Sandals
- Hat or cap
- Swimwear
Neutral-colored clothing is recommended for safaris.
Gorilla Trekking Essentials
If you’re trekking gorillas, don’t forget:
- Waterproof hiking boots
- Gardening gloves
- Long socks
- Long-sleeved shirt
- Long trousers
- Small backpack
- Rain jacket
- Walking stick (available at the park if needed)
